Lithium batteries and items that contain or are sold with them are charged a per-unit fee, in addition to the FBA fulfillment fee. The lithium battery fee is part of the fees for all items fulfilled by Amazon containing lithium batteries.
Time of charge | When customer order is shipped |
Fee structure | Per unit fulfilled. Single, fixed rate. |

The lithium battery fee is $0.11 per unit for lithium batteries and products that contain or are sold with lithium batteries. Starting April 28, 2022, we will implement a fuel and inflation surcharge and the lithium battery fee will increase to $0.12 per unit.
If you’re selling an LED flashlight that includes lithium batteries, a lithium battery fee of $0.11 will apply per unit, along with other applicable referral, service, fulfillment, and surcharge fees. Starting April 28, the lithium battery fee will increase to $0.12 per unit when the fuel and inflation surcharge is applied.
